Give me a few more years and I'll be one of those women over 45.

Currently my purchases are less romance and more mystery, speculative fiction and non-fiction but that's partly because I picked up all the Heyer books some time back (and because most of my other books with love stories have been sold under other categories).

As for the general market for romance; I remember just how many romance novels my Grandmother had piled up in heaps in corner of her house, how many Romance novels could be found in any place selling used books, the library which had a bookcase where anyone could freely add and remove Romance novels (it was generally stuffed full with an always changing selection of books) ......

My assumption is that the tendency of avid romance readers to consume lots and lots of books meshes well with the ability to buy-on-demand without needing to clear out piles of old books, add to that the number of people who like writing romance (see any fanfic site for examples) and the ability for authors and buyers to find each other.... I'm fairly certain that the ability to avoid being judged for one's choice in reading material is a relatively minor issue.
